Where is This Key Shutoff Found?


The main water line supply can differ, so you might need to discover time to identify where it is. However, when your home is getting soaked due to a ruptured pipeline, you do not have the luxury of time during an emergency. Hence, you have to prepare for this plumbing dilemma by learning where the shutoff is located.
This shutoff valve might resemble a sphere valve (with a lever-type deal with) or an entrance valve (with a circle faucet). Placement relies on the age of your residence and the environment in your area. Examine the following usual places:
  • Interior of House: In colder climates, the city supply pipes run into your residence. Inspect usual utility locations like your cellar, laundry room, or garage. A likely area is near the water heater. In the cellar, this shutoff will be at your eye degree. On the various other primary floorings, you might require to bend down to discover it.

  • Outdoors on the Exterior Wall surface: The major shutoff is outside the home in exotic climates where they do not experience winter months. It is commonly connected to an exterior wall surface. Check for it near an outdoor tap.

  • Outdoors by the Road: If you can't locate the shutoff anywhere else, it is time to check your street. Maybe outdoors alongside your water meter. It could be listed below the gain access to panel near the ground on your road. You might require a meter trick that's sold in hardware stores to remove the panel cover. You can locate two valves, one for city usage and one for your residence. See to it you shut down the right one. As well as you will certainly understand that you did when none of the faucets in your home launch freshwater.


  • What to Do When a Pipe Bursts in Your Home


    A burst pipe is one of a homeowner's worst nightmares. Not knowing the signs and being unprepared for this plumbing issue can result in more water damage and clean up. Here are the warning signs of a pipe about to burst and the steps you can take if it happens.


    Warning Signs for Burst Pipes


  • Rusty, discolored water with a bad smell


  • Puddles under your sinks


  • Abrupt changes in water pressure


  • A spike in your water bill


  • Clanging noises coming from pipes behind the walls


  • What to Do When a Pipe Bursts


    Turn off your water. The sooner you do this, the better. Shutting off your main valve will help minimize the damage to your home.



    Drain the faucets. After the water has been turned off, drain the remaining water by opening your faucets. Doing so will help prevent areas from freezing and also relieve pressure within your pipe system to avoid more bursts.



    Locate the burst pipe. Look for bulging ceilings, warping and other signs of where the water damage has occurred. Once you locate the pipe, you will be able to determine if it is a small crack that can be patched or a major repair that needs to be dealt with right away.



    Call a professional. If you need significant repairs, contact a professional to come in as soon as possible. At Mr. Rooter Plumbing of Oneida, we offer 24/7 emergency service for your convenience.



    Document the damage. If you have extensive pipe damage, be sure to take photos of the affected areas so you can document a claim with your insurance. Take close-up photos of the damage and use a measuring tape to show how high the water is. You should also take photos from different angles for a wider picture of the affected areas.



    Start cleaning. After you have documented the damage, start cleaning up the water as soon as possible. The longer the water sits, the higher the chance that mold will develop.
